An average user’s conversational exchange with ChatGPT basically amounts to dumping a large ... WebPeriodic maintenance is required to maintain the condition of the water in the tank. We strongly advise using municipal tap water which contains chlorine and other chemicals to keep it free from bacteria and algae, etc. The chlorine must be refreshed periodically by adding a water purification tablet provided in the back of the owner's manual. cleveland golf duffel bag

WebA distance of around 7,500 meters is a good distance for 30 minutes on a rowing machine. We consider 2 minutes as a decent split time or time to row 500m. This is true across all ages and genders. You should be able to lift your heel in this position. cleveland golf friday cart bag 2022Web13 aug. 2024 · Concept2. Concept2 currently has 2 models in production, the RowErg and the Dynamic RowErg. The Dynamic is 76 inches in length, 24.3 inches in width, has a seat height of 21.5 inches, and weighs 92 lbs. The RowErg is 96 inches in length and 24 inches wide.
